ZIP Code 58370: frequently asked questions
- What is the median home value in ZIP Code 58370?
- The median home value in ZIP Code 58370 is $101,800, lower than 82% of U.S. ZIP codes.
- How much is property tax in ZIP Code 58370?
- The median annual property tax in ZIP Code 58370 is $483, an effective rate of 0% of home value.
- Is ZIP Code 58370 expensive to live in?
- Homes in ZIP Code 58370 cost about 2.33× the median household income, lower than 67% of U.S. ZIP codes.
- What is the average rent in ZIP Code 58370?
- The median gross rent in ZIP Code 58370 is $655 a month, lower than 71% of U.S. ZIP codes.
- What is the weather like in ZIP Code 58370?
- ZIP Code 58370 averages 40.2°F year-round, summer highs near 77.5°F, winter lows around 1.5°F (NOAA 1991–2020 normals). It sees about 59.8 inches of snow a year.
- Is ZIP Code 58370 at risk of flooding or natural disasters?
- ZIP Code 58370's FEMA National Risk Index score is 61.7 (near the U.S. ZIP codes median). Its greatest modeled natural hazard is strong_wind.
